Output 86e1001668cfa9af994436894a97c4bf6f555a14467a7f31aae97de26554e8e4:8

value
34243930
script pubkey
OP_0 OP_PUSHBYTES_20 5d6f5eb26d9bcafa969231948fc892ea52e07b34
address
ltc1qt4h4avndn090495jxx2gljyjaffwq7e5m5dmkt
transaction
86e1001668cfa9af994436894a97c4bf6f555a14467a7f31aae97de26554e8e4
spent
true